November 8, 2005 City Council Meeting
Three policemen received commendations from Cook County.
We have now re-financed.
We are buying a new endloader.
The Mayor would like to suspend the natural gas tax during this coming winter.
The Mayor has asked for a new Finance Director. We currently do not have one.
The City is trying a little experiment along the railroad tracks. Since the railroad will not respond, we are going to clean up some of the debris along the tracks and then simply bill the railroad.
There is a new sexual harassment policy being implemented within the City.

Finally, the project at Oak Park, Grove, 32nd and Stanley is now official. Look for groundbreaking within six months.

Although there was more on the agenda, the above are the items I feel are the most important.
